Understanding Radiation Resistance

Radiation resistance is a concept that describes the ability of an antenna or a conductor to radiate electromagnetic energy into space. In the context of tinned copper cables used in RF applications, it represents the equivalent resistance that would dissipate the same amount of power as the cable radiates in the form of electromagnetic waves. It is an important factor because it directly affects the efficiency of the cable in transmitting and receiving RF signals.

When an RF current flows through a tinned copper cable, a portion of the electrical energy is converted into electromagnetic waves and radiated into the surrounding environment. The radiation resistance quantifies this power loss due to radiation. A higher radiation resistance means more power is being radiated, which can lead to inefficiencies in the RF system. On the other hand, a lower radiation resistance indicates that less power is being lost to radiation, resulting in a more efficient transmission of RF signals.

Importance of Radiation Resistance in RF Applications

Understanding and controlling the radiation resistance of tinned copper cables is essential for several reasons in RF applications.

Signal Integrity

In RF communication systems, maintaining signal integrity is of utmost importance. High radiation resistance can lead to significant power losses, which can result in a weakening of the RF signal. This can cause problems such as poor reception, increased noise, and reduced data transfer rates. By minimizing the radiation resistance, we can ensure that the RF signal is transmitted efficiently, maintaining its strength and quality throughout the system.

System Efficiency

Efficient operation of RF systems is crucial for both cost - effectiveness and performance. High radiation resistance means more power is being wasted as electromagnetic radiation, which not only increases the energy consumption of the system but also requires more powerful transmitters to achieve the desired signal strength. By reducing the radiation resistance of tinned copper cables, we can improve the overall efficiency of the RF system, reducing power consumption and operating costs.

Electromagnetic Compatibility (EMC)

In modern electronic devices, electromagnetic compatibility is a major concern. Excessive radiation from tinned copper cables can interfere with other electronic components in the vicinity, causing malfunctions and reducing the reliability of the entire system. By controlling the radiation resistance, we can minimize the electromagnetic emissions from the cables, ensuring that the RF system is compliant with EMC standards.
